Quick answer

Prepare infrastructure first, then use rabbits, chickens, and ducks as plot-specific pest helpers while developing breeding and product chains.

Ranching becomes efficient only after housing, feed, storage, and processing are ready. Expanding the herd before that turns daily animal care into a resource drain.

01

Build before buying

Secure housing, feed reserve, storage, and collection space before adding animals.

  • Keep at least several days of feed.
  • Leave expansion space around housing and feeders.
  • Do not buy more animals than the daily care loop can support.
02

Maintain happiness and hygiene

Food, cleanliness, and happiness support useful products and breeding outcomes.

  • Collect products before leaving for a long expedition.
  • Keep quest products separate from sale stock.
  • Check traits before selling a rare variant.
03

Assign farm helpers by plot

Rabbits target farmland weeds, chickens target trellis insects, and ducks target paddy-field snails.

  • Place housing near the plot type it services.
  • Normal helpers have limited daily work counts.
  • Rare variants and traits may improve helper capacity.
04

Process products after checking requirements

Milk, wool, eggs, honey, and other products feed recipe, quest, blueprint, and economy chains.

  • Keep the next profession trial’s required products.
  • Compare processed value with machine time.
  • Delay large-scale ranching until Crafter supports the necessary machines.

Frequently asked questions

Which animal removes weeds?

Rabbits remove weeds from ordinary farmland; chickens and ducks handle trellis insects and paddy-field snails.

Should I start Rancher immediately?

Usually after Crafter can support housing, feeders, storage, and product-processing equipment.
